The problem is that the alpha version you downloaded isn't complete.  It
assumes that you have already downloaded the current shipping version of
MetaCard - 2.2.5 and transfered some components from that version to use
with the alpha.  To get the alpha to work, download the current 2.2.5
shipping version.  Then copy the files mchome.mc and mchelp.mc from that
version into the folder you put the alpha in - those files haven't been
updated for the alpha test.  That should give you a folder containing the
MetaCard engine you downloaded, the file mctools.mc (which came with the
alpha), and those two files.  It should now work.
